With seven Bruins prospects in uniform for Boston College and Quinnipiac, you knew there was a good chance that at least one of them would have an impact on the college hockey season-opener at Kelley Rink on Friday night.

And on this night, two Boston draftees for the Bobcats won out over the five that were playing for BC, leading Quinnipiac to a 4-3 win over preseason No. 6 team in the nation.

Centerman Chris Pelosi, a 2023 third round pick for the B’s, scored a grimy second period goal that turned out to be the game-winner while he and defenseman Elliott Groenewold did a great job in the defensive zone on the Eagles, who had difficulty connecting on passes and on breakouts much of the night.
